Will Overwatch become an Xbox exclusive?
Following the announcement that Microsoft is buying Activision Blizzard, many gamers are wondering how the transaction could affect the games they know and love, including Overwatch.
Since it was released in 2016, Overwatch was playable on multiple platforms, including PlayStation, Xbox, and PC. Nearly all high-level esports competitions for games are played with PC as the platform of choice. This includes Overwatch League, which serves as the professional league of the game.
With Microsoft’s Xbox IP as one of its flagship products, the company sometimes has games created exclusively for Xbox. This led some to question whether that could happen with some of Activision Blizzard’s titles once the acquisition closes, which is expected to happen before the end of fiscal year 2023.
Microsoft hasn’t made any official statements about specific games becoming Xbox exclusives, but the possibility Overwatch being an Xbox exclusive is extremely low considering how popular the game is among PC gamers.
In one Official statement released this morning, Microsoft Gaming CEO Phil Spencer did not directly say whether any games would or could become Xbox exclusives. But he also hinted that Microsoft has no intention of removing any titles from the platforms they currently use.
“Activision Blizzard games are enjoyed on a variety of platforms, and we plan to continue supporting those communities in the future,” Spencer said.
See as Overwatch community is largely PC gamers and its major pro league is played on PC, it’s not highly likely that Microsoft would think of making it an Xbox exclusive as doing so would certainly not be things to “support” Overwatch community as it is today.
